Summary
Timothy Lashaun Dandridge received a commutation of sentence on January 19, 2017, from President Barack Obama. Dandridge had been convicted in federal court of unlawful distribution of a mixture and substance containing a detectable amount of cocaine base (three counts) and unlawful possession with the intent to distribute a mixture and substance containing a detectable amount of cocaine base.
